Engine Tuning Improvements

Engine tuning upgrades play a vital role in maximizing a vehicle's speed and functionality. By fine-tuning engine parameters, such as air-fuel mixture and ignition timing, these changes can significantly improve horsepower and torque. Performance chips and engine management systems allow for exact adjustments, enabling drivers to unlock their vehicle's capability. Upgrading to high-performance exhaust systems enhances airflow, reducing back pressure and boosting engine efficiency. Additionally, aftermarket intakes raise the amount of air entering the engine, supporting better combustion. Together, these modifications lead to faster acceleration and improved throttle response. For enthusiasts seeking to raise their driving experience, investing in engine tuning parts is a vital step toward reaching peak speed and reliability on the road.

Suspension Improvements for Better Control

Suspension upgrades play an essential role in enhancing a vehicle's performance characteristics, as they directly influence how the car interacts with the road. These upgrades improve stability, precision, and comfort levels. By upgrading factory components with high-performance suspension parts, drivers can achieve see here superior cornering ability, minimized body roll, and enhanced grip.

Improved sway bars increase lateral stiffness, permitting superior control when navigating curves. Coilover systems supply variable suspension height and dampening control, letting drivers to customize their vehicle's ride height and suspension performance. Furthermore, performance bushings are able to reduce deflection and strengthen road feedback, encouraging a more tactile and communicative driving sensation.

Putting money into suspension improvements not only increases performance but also improves overall safety by ensuring better control in different driving conditions. Ultimately, these upgrades allow drivers to unlock their vehicle's potential, making them an essential consideration for those desiring superior handling.

Enhance Power With Performance Exhaust Systems

Improving a vehicle’s handling via enhancements to suspension sets up the possibility for greater engine performance gains, notably through installing exhaust systems focused on performance. These exhaust setups are vital in maximizing engine output by letting exhaust gases release more effectively. The reduction in back pressure not only raises horsepower but also boosts torque performance, which leads to a improved driving experience.

In addition, superior exhaust systems can be fabricated from lightweight materials, further boosting to overall vehicle capability. Many systems are formulated to produce a more aggressive sound, appealing to devotees seeking an sonic experience that matches their vehicle's design. Additionally, these systems can often advance fuel efficiency by enhancing exhaust flow.

Compatible With Auto

Understanding automobile compatibility is crucial in the pursuit of performance upgrades. Each car has particular design parameters, including engine type, suspension layout, and electronic systems, which dictate the suitability of aftermarket parts. Drivers must consider factors such as make, model, and year to confirm parts fit correctly and perform at their best. Additionally, the compatibility of performance parts with existing systems is critical; for copyrightple, an upgraded exhaust system must match the vehicle's emissions standards. Ignoring these factors can lead to subpar performance or even damage. As a result, thorough research and consultation with experts are key steps in selecting performance parts that improve rather than hinder vehicle functionality and reliability.

How Do Performance Parts Impact Fuel Efficiency?

Engine parts can enhance engine efficiency, which may increase fuel economy. However, alterations may also lead to higher fuel consumption if not properly tuned, as driving style and vehicle setup greatly shape overall fuel efficiency outcomes.

Upgraded Components: Are There Protections?

Yes, many performance parts include warranties that vary by maker. These guarantees often include protection for material or workmanship defects, but may not include damage from improper installation or use, so it's crucial to review conditions thoroughly.

Do Performance Upgrades Cancel My Car's Warranty?

Performance upgrades can invalidate a vehicle's warranty, particularly if the manufacturer establishes that the modifications caused the damage. Drivers should consult their warranty conditions and terms to understand potential implications before making improvements.
